Which Operating System you have?
You can try the following- 1. AIR uses the connection settings that IE uses. So please verify the connection settings in IE. If you are behind a proxy, ensure IE is configured correctly for it. 2. Try switching off any security software(firewall) you use. Try the above steps and let us know the result. |
